Pelotas, Rio Grande do Sul, Brazil

Overview

Pelotas, located in southern Brazil, is renowned for its historical colonial architecture, lively confectionery culture, and proximity to the picturesque Lagoa dos Patos. The city's charm lies in its mix of tradition, natural beauty, and lively arts scene.

Best Time to Visit

October to March offers warm weather and cultural festivities, with the Fenadoce sweet fair held in June as a unique highlight.

Local Tips

Try the local doces (sweets), explore markets for handmade goods, and use taxis or buses for easy mobility due to limited walkability between neighborhoods.

Cultural Etiquette

Tipping is appreciated but not mandatory (5-10% is common); dress code is informal but modest in public; greet locals with a friendly 'bom dia'.

Safety Warnings

Remain vigilant in Centro at night due to petty theft; avoid poorly lit or deserted areas, and beware of scams involving unofficial taxis.

Hidden Gems

Visit the Charqueadas historic complexes, stroll through the Ecoparque for nature lovers, and discover artisan chocolate shops tucked into side streets.
